PROPHECY June 12, 1970 Dear Class of 1953, Although our intentions of holding a reunion every three years were sincere, not a one has occurred, I decided I'd get busy and find out where each one of us was, and send a Round Robin to each member. No doubt you'll be as surprised as I was when I uncovered the whereabouts and occupations of our former classmates, Vemonia, Deraid Beauregard Gill, principal, announced that graduation exercises will be held on the 29th, The Vadedictorian speech will be given by Jean Kirkbride, Guess its about time she got out since she has lasted out eight principals. New York, Mike Grady has become the most popular comedian on Broadway, For every preformance there is standing room only. Hollywood, David Closner, better known as Dogwood, had became a millionaire since he's started making Dogwood sandwiches in Hollywood. His stands became so popular, he has retired at an early age. Portland, Federal Trappers, Claude Gibson and Bruce Hoyt, have been jailed as a result of their attempt to trap wolves on Broadway and Washington. That's manslaughter. Louisville, Jack Woolard's studying to be a lawyer in Kentucky. At last report he was trying to send Bill Mac Donald up for $ years for begging candy from a old lady. Portland, Nellie Wolf and Barbara Hunt have just become the owners, of Meier and Frank's. The latter part of the month Katherine Keasey, famous Power's Model will lead the fashion show modeling all of the latest styles for fall. New York, Shirlee Vike is the head artist for that new comic book called Love'em and Leave'em. San Francisco, Margaret Powell has run Lena Horne clear out of the limelight with her new verson of Baby Doll. New York, Chessie Bass Swatzhouse will make her first performance at the Metropolitan Opera House. Following her performance she will make a world tour accompanied by her agent, Nancy Bergerson. Portland, Torrid Terry Smith has made her first performance at the Star Theater leading”the chorus line. 22

LAST WILL AMD TESTAMENT I, Patti Bass, will ny almost black hair to Ruby Andrus. I, Nancy Bergerson, will my smile tc Nancy Lee Akers. I, David Closner, will my car to anyone that can drive it. I, Jeanette De Roia, will gladly will my Social Ec. book to any Jr. that wants it. I, Mary Falconer, will my forgetfulness to Pat Hickman. I, Marilou Fredickeraon, will nothing bee ause I have nothing to will. I, Rick Fulton, will my worn out sweat socks to Homer Fuller. I, Roy Getz, will my bashfulness to Ronold Leonard. I, Claude Gibson, will my love for jalopies to Ozzie Ray. I, Skeeter Gill, will my height to Wayne Thomas. I, Kike Grady, will my books to anyone that can find them. I, Joyce Howard, will what I already haven't to Joyce Jones. I, Bruce Hoyt, will ny blonde hair to Jerry Herrin. I, Barbara Hunt, will rry eyes to Jody Webb. I, Frances Kasper, will my love for music to Margaret Brissett. I, Katherine Keasey, will my athletic ability to Marlene Gray. I, Kean Kirkbid.de, will ny treasury books to next years treasurer. I, Ethel Kyser, will my camera to next years Memolog Photographer. I, Bill Mac Donald, will my stocking cap to anyone that joins Letterman Club next year. I, Darrell McKee, will my short case to anyone that can get it. I, Faye Millis, will my short legs to Pat Stiff. I, Don Morgan, will my Letterman Club paddle to Dick Gwin. I, Donna Nightwine, will my beauty marks to Katheryn Leonard. I, Bob Powell, will my singing ability to Bertie Lu Ashley. I, Margaret Powell, will my driving ability to any fool that wants it. I, Gene Pugh, will my band instrument to someone that can play it. I, Phil Sisler, will my quietness to Wayne Aldrich. I, Ora May Smith, will gladly will an thing except Larry. I, Joe Snook, will my shortness to Bud Fulton. I, Mildred Thacker, will my long hair to Marylyn Good. I, Shirlie Vike, will my artistic ability to Kathy Sauer. I, Don Wantland, will my worn out football shoes to Chet Ray. I, Gene Weller, will my position on the football team to Pete Norris. I, Shirley White, will my quiet mannerisms to Ken Nanson. I, Shirley Wikstrom, will my laugh to Ann Ortner. I I, Leonard Wilhelm, will my big feet to Kenny Parker. I, Nellie Wolf, will my faithfulness to Patsy King. I, Jack Woolard, will my wittiness to Bill Braun. I, Larry Schaumburg, will xay love for Biology to Jackie 0linger. Cleveland, Don Morgan, famous crime investigator, has finally caught up with Laughing Larry Schaumburg, It seems that Larry didn't realize that having more than one wife was ellegal. Chicago, Eugene Weller Piccadilly, famous hair designer, has just designed a new hair style called Poof. It is a combination of the poddle cut and the pony tail, California, the famous horse jockey, Joe Snook, will race his horse at the Santa Anita Race Track, He hasn't lost a race for three years, Vemonia, Leonard Wilhelm Rockefeller. President of the Oregon American Lumber Cooperation reported that the new addition to the mill amounting to about hundred thousand dollars is nearly completed. The mayor of Vemonia, Roy Getz, will lead the dedication ceremonies as soon as the new addition is completed, Oakland, that Ooh-La La Girl, Kitty Lousie Millis, will make her performance at the El Ray dub, for the next three weeks. Critics claim she will be the most beautiful girl in the show. New York, Mary Falconer opBns as the torch dancer at the Fredrickson Multi-Million Dollar Night Club. Her night club is the 8th wonder of the world. It boasts Baby Doll De Roia, who's hat check girl, and Dangerous Millie Thacker as the bouncer. Chicago, Gene Pugh and Bob Powell have invented a new means of traveling to China. Instead of going around the world, they go through the world. Not only is it shorter, but its lots cheaper. Washington D. C., the President of the United States, Rick Fulton, and the Vice-President, Don Wantland, will leave for a vacation in Florida the latter part of the month for three weeks. This is only their 6th vacation this year. Los Angles, Phil Sisler is now leading Harry James' Orchestra. That famous piano player Frances Kasper, will accompany them on a tour of the United States in five weeks. New Orleans, Shirley White, Shirley Wikstrom, and Ethel Kyser have started their own TV show called Leave it to Donna. That great acting team Mr. and Mrs. Darrell Me Kee (the former Donna Njghtwine) are feature! as the stares of the show. As Ever, 23
